Sul Ross University, A. Michael Powell Herbarium (SRSC)
Catalog #:
00000294
Taxon:
Oenothera triloba
Nutt.
Family:
Onagraceae
Collector:
A.M. Powell
Number:
7176
Date:
2015-03-29
Additional Collectors:
S.A. Powell
Locality:
USA, Texas, Brewster, Ca. 9 mi SE of Alpine, near stock tank.
Elevation:
1554-1585 meters
Verbatim Elevation:
ca. 5100-5200 ft.
Habitat:
Oak-juniper-pinyon woodland; grassy/rocky pastures.
Description:
Basal leaves prostrate; fleshy taprooted biennial; flowers yellow.
Notes:
Flowers, buds, rosette centers eaten by herbivores (mule deer?) in ca. 100 plants.
